How a Spin Actually Works
To the naked eye, a slot game is about the reels stopping at the right time. In reality, the outcome of every spin is decided the exact millisecond you press the spin button. The spinning symbols you see on your screen are simply a visual animation—a presentation of a result that already exists in the system.
This is made possible by the Random Number Generator (RNG). The RNG is a sophisticated algorithm that produces a continuous stream of random numbers. When you trigger a spin, the game pulls the latest number from this sequence and maps it to a specific combination of symbols on the reels. Because the RNG is truly random, every single spin is an independent event. This means the game does not "remember" if you just won or lost; the odds of hitting a combination on your next spin are exactly the same as they were on your first.
Reels, Symbols, and How Wins Are Determined
Every slot game uses a grid consisting of reels (the vertical columns) and rows (the horizontal lines). While the grid is where the action happens, the rules for winning are defined by the game's logic.
Paylines and Ways-to-Win
Paylines are fixed patterns that the game monitors. If matching symbols land exactly on these lines, you win. Some games use "Ways-to-Win," which is more flexible; symbols simply need to land on adjacent reels from left to right, regardless of their vertical position on the row. Additionally, Grid or Cluster slots ignore lines entirely, instead paying out when groups of matching symbols touch each other horizontally or vertically.
Special Symbols
Wild Symbols
Wilds act as substitutes. They can replace most other symbols to help complete a winning pattern on a payline.
Scatter Symbols
Scatters usually don't need to be on a payline to win. Their primary role is often to trigger bonus rounds or free spins.

What RTP and Volatility Really Mean
These two terms are the most important numbers in any slot game, but they are often misunderstood. Understanding them helps you choose games that fit your budget.
Understanding RTP
RTP, or Return to Player, is a theoretical percentage representing the amount of money a game is designed to return to players over a massive volume of spins. It is crucial to understand that RTP is a long-term average measured over millions of rounds. It is not a promise that you will get that percentage back in a single session, tonight, or even over your next few hundred spins.
Understanding Volatility
Volatility describes the "rhythm" of the returns. A low volatility game typically produces smaller, more frequent outcomes, making the balance fluctuate less. High volatility games are the opposite: they can have long stretches of quiet spins interrupted by occasional larger outcomes. This means two games with the exact same RTP can feel completely different depending on their volatility.

Bonus Rounds and Special Features
Modern video slots use special features to add excitement and variety to the base game. These are usually triggered by landing specific symbols or reaching a certain state in the game.
Free Spins & Multipliers
Triggered typically by Scatters, free spins allow you to play without deducting from your balance. Multipliers increase the value of wins during these rounds.
Advanced Wilds
Expanding wilds cover entire reels, Sticky wilds stay in place for multiple spins, and Walking wilds move across the reels each turn.
Special Rounds
Hold-and-Respin rounds lock winning symbols while spinning the rest, while Pick-and-Win features let you choose from hidden options for a prize.
Feature Buy
Some games allow you to buy direct entry into a bonus round. Note that this costs multiple times your standard bet and does not change the long-term mathematical expectation of the game.

Slot Myths Worth Dispelling
The "Due" Win
A machine is never "due" for a payout. Because of the RNG, a dry spell does not increase the odds of the next spin winning.
Hot and Cold Games
Games aren't "hot" or "cold." A series of wins is simply a random occurrence and doesn't predict future results.
Bet-Sizing Strategies
Raising or lowering your bet will not "force" a bonus feature to trigger. The trigger is determined by the RNG, not the bet amount.
The Stop Button
Clicking the stop button to end the reel animation doesn't change the result. The outcome was decided the moment you clicked spin.

Frequently Asked Questions
How do online slots actually work?
Online slots are powered by a Random Number Generator (RNG), which is a computer program that creates thousands of numbers every second. The moment you click the spin button, the RNG picks a number that corresponds to a specific outcome. The spinning reels you see on your screen are just a visual animation to make the game exciting; the result was determined instantly.
What is RTP in slot games?
RTP stands for Return to Player. It is a theoretical percentage that describes how much of the total money wagered on a game is designed to be paid back to players over a massive volume of spins. It is a long-term mathematical average measured over millions of rounds and is not a guarantee for any single session.
What does volatility mean in slots?
Volatility, or variance, refers to the risk level of a game. Low volatility slots tend to provide smaller and more frequent outcomes. High volatility slots may have longer periods without any wins, but they have the potential for larger outcomes when they do hit. You can find the specific volatility profile of a game in its info panel.
What are paylines and ways-to-win?
Paylines are specific patterns across the reels that the game checks for matching symbols to trigger a win. Ways-to-win is a different system where symbols just need to appear on adjacent reels, regardless of their vertical position. Both systems are detailed in the game's paytable.
How do free spins and bonus rounds work?
Free spins are usually triggered by landing a specific number of Scatter symbols. During these rounds, you can spin without using your balance. Bonus rounds might include pick-and-win games or specialized mechanics like multipliers. Each game has its own unique trigger rules found in the in-game info section.
What are jackpot slots?
Jackpot slots are games that offer a larger prize pool separate from the standard line wins. Some have fixed jackpots, while others have progressive jackpots that grow as players bet. The rules for triggering these prizes vary by game and are listed in the paytable.

Does changing my bet size affect bonus rounds?
Changing your bet size does not change the mathematical probability of triggering a bonus round. Every spin is an independent event. However, the amount you win during a bonus round is typically calculated based on the bet size you had when the round was triggered.
